Part Time | Fixed Term March 2027 | Home-based – travel across Scotland required at times

14.5 hours per week | Flexible working across 4 or 5 days (can be discussed)

Salary: Starting at £29,607 (pro rata), rising to £30,061 after probation. Opportunity to progress to £31,762 at your own pace.

Are you a creative communicator who enjoys building relationships, developing content, and delivering exceptional customer experiences? Are you looking for a role where you can contribute to meaningful change while working flexibly? If so, this could be the perfect opportunity for you.

We’re looking for a proactive and imaginative Customer Engagement and Marketing Officer to join our friendly and dynamic team here at Scottish Autism. You’ll play a key role in the continued development of Elevate - our Training and Consultancy services - helping us reach new audiences, grow our impact, and ensure every customer interaction is thoughtful and engaging.

About the Role

You’ll be the first point of contact for training and consultancy enquiries and play an essential role in promoting our services and ensuring smooth, professional customer journeys from start to finish. This is a varied role where no two days are the same. You’ll be involved in everything from coordinating bookings and handling feedback to creating engaging marketing content and supporting event logistics. You’ll also support the development and delivery of marketing campaigns, helping to build awareness of our services and strengthen our Elevate brand across Scotland and beyond. Whether it’s writing compelling copy, creating content for social media, managing CRM data, or working closely with stakeholders, you’ll bring energy, organisation, and creativity to everything you do.

What We’re Looking For

  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al
  • Strong digital skills, including Microsoft Office and Canva
  • Great time management, with the ability to juggle tasks and meet deadlines
  • A team player who works well across departments
  • A flexible, can-do attitude and attention to detail
  • A commitment to delivering high-quality, inclusive customer experiences

Desirable Criteria

  • Experience in customer engagement or marketing
  • Knowledge of the training and consultancy sector
  • Skills in graphic design and content creation
